Three reasons pre-assembled rigid frames win every time

1. Consistency beats on-site improvisation

In my first year (2017), I submitted an order for a farm machinery storage building with structural welding specs that looked fine on my screen. The result? A 3,200-square-foot workshop where every single bay had slightly different dimensions because the field crew "adjusted" the welds on-site. That mistake cost $890 in redo plus a 1-week delay (ugh).

When I compared our stick-built vs. pre-assembled results side by side, I finally understood why the details matter: pre-assembled rigid frames come from a controlled environment where every joint is welded consistently. You don't get the "it looked straight enough" variation that happens when guys are working in the field.

What most people don't realize is that field welding introduces a ton of variables: weather conditions, crew fatigue, visibility. Pre-assembled structures eliminate all that. The difference was way bigger than I expected.

2. Delivery speed isn't just about the frame

Here's something vendors won't tell you: they pad the timeline for field welding because they know something will go wrong. I've seen a 3-day structural welding job stretch to 10 days because rain delayed the concrete pour, which pushed the whole schedule.

The September 2022 disaster happened when we ordered a manufactured warehouse with rush delivery. The field crew rushed the welds so badly that the structure failed inspection (note to self: never approve rush on structural welding again). That error cost $450 in re-inspection fees plus a 3-day production delay.

Pre-assembled rigid frame structures ship when the frame is ready—no weather dependencies, no crew scheduling headaches. Your workshop goes from "we have a date" to "it's here" without the uncertainty. If you've ever had a delivery delayed multiple times, you know the frustration.

3. The hidden cost of "cheaper" field welding

I'm not a structural engineer, so I can't speak to load calculations or wind ratings. What I can tell you from a project management perspective is this: field welding looks cheaper on the initial quote, but total cost of ownership tells a different story.

My experience is based on about 50 farm machinery storage projects. When I crunched the numbers, the "savings" from field welding disappeared once I factored in:

  • Field crew overtime (always happens)
  • Weld inspection fees ($75-150 per visit)
  • Repair costs for botched joints
  • Schedule delays affecting farm operations

Per AISC standards (aisc.org), structural weld quality relies heavily on field conditions. Pre-assembled frames from a certified shop meet those standards every time—no improvisation.
